Alexandru Rogobete, the chairman of the Health and Family Commission in the Chamber of Deputies, states that essential changes have been made to the Government Ordinance on the organization and functioning of medical offices.

The measures were taken for greater accessibility to medical services, as close to communities.
“Important news in the field of health! The Health Commission in the Chamber of Deputies has adopted essential changes to the Government Ordinance no. 124/1998 regarding the organization and functioning of medical offices. These changes come to the support of greater accessibility to medical services, closer to communities and vulnerable groups”, Announces PSD deputy Alexandru Rogobete, on his Facebook page.
The initiative will help to set up and functioning of medical offices in several locations.
“In addition to the current form of the ordinance, the Health Commission in the Chamber of Deputies has extended the legal framework for the establishment and functioning of medical offices, introducing new locations where they can activate: within the public social assistance institutions, in educational units, high schools, universities, within the legal persons, for their own employees, in the internal services Balneology within the Neuromotor Neuromotor Recovery Services Centers for adults with disabilities from the structure of public social assistance institutions, school medical offices/school dental offices within the educational units”, States the deputy Alexandru Rogobete.
These changes allow the development of the network of medical services in the proximity of the beneficiaries, “which means easier access to health care for: children and young people in the educational unitsadult persons with disabilities employed, directly at work, beneficiaries from social centers”, Stresses the chairman of the Health Commission.
“It is an essential step for a healthier Romania, with better integrated medical services in people’s daily lives”, Concluded the deputy.
